Purpose

To evaluate postoperative visual outcome for enhanced monofocal IOL in comparison to monofocal IOL after bilateral cataract surgery.

Setting

Specialized ophthalmic center, Baghdad, Iraq

Methods

A comparative study with 40 patients after uncomplicated cataract surgery with <1.5 D of corneal astigmatism, 20 patients with bilateral implantation of TECNIS Eyhance ICB00 IOL, compared to 20 patients with bilateral implantation of AcrySof SA60AT IOL. Measurement of uncorrected distance visual acuity (UDVA), corrected distance visual acuity (CDVA), uncorrected 
intermediate visual acuity (UIVA), distance corrected intermediate visual acuity (DCIVA) at 70 cm, uncorrected near visual acuity (UNVA) and distance corrected near visual acuity (DCNVA) at 40 cm, binocular defocus curve, binocular contrast sensitivity, wavefront aberrometry, adverse effects and subjective visual quality using the validated visual function questionnaire VF-14.

Results

There was no significant difference in the postoperative spherical equivalent (SE) between the two groups while Eyhance group showed significantly better monocular and binocular UIVA, DCIVA and UNVA with comparable monocular and binocular UDVA and CDVA. Patients with Eyhance achieved better visual acuities (VA) throughout negative defocus range (from – 0.5 to – 4.0 diopters) in the binocular defocus curve. Angle alpha found to be larger in Eyhance group while Angle kappa and total spherical aberration found to be larger in Alcon group.Contrast sensitivity and photic phenomena outcomes were similar, regarding VF-14 questionnaire, patients with Eyhance had significant less difficulty in reading books,seeing steeps/stairs, and watching TV. 

Conclusions

Enhanced monofocal IOL is as effective as monofocal IOL for distant vision, with improved function for intermediate and near distances, comparable photic phenomena prevalence and better performance in daily life.
